TAXES AND OTHER PAYMENTS definition

TAXES AND OTHER PAYMENTS. Trustor has filed all federal, state, county, municipal and city income and other tax returns required to have been filed by it and has paid all taxes which have become due pursuant to such returns or pursuant to any assessments received by Trustor, and Trustor does not know of any basis for any additional assessment in respect of any such taxes. Trustor has paid or will pay in full all sums owing or claimed for labor, material, supplies, personal property (whether or not constituting a Fixture hereunder) and services of every kind and character used, furnished or installed in the Mortgaged Property which Trustor is obligated to pay (subject to Trustor's right to contest such amount owing on the condition that Trustor immediately records and serves a surety bond pursuant to applicable law or otherwise fully protects Beneficiary from any loss or liability arising therefrom) and no claim for same currently exists, to the best of Trustor's knowledge, or will be permitted to become past due.

  • Saskatchewan: $6.7 billion VALUE OF MINING IN 2019 TAXES AND OTHER PAYMENTS TO GOVERNMENTSCanadian governments receive substantial taxes and royalties as a result of mining activity, with these payments coming from the first three stages of activity – extraction, smelting and processing (see Figure 2).
